Expedition phases

The pace and the content of every World Challenge expedition is student generated. While we will work with each team to create their final itinerary, the students will be making decisions about what they want to achieve as a team while they are in-country.

Most of our expeditions can be broken down into 4 phases...

Acclimatization
The team will spend a few days getting used to being in a new place – bartering in marketplaces, eating new foods, communicating with local people and doing some warm-up hikes.

Challenging Phase
They will trek through incredible landscapes with the help of the World Challenge Expedition Leader, their teacher and local guides, pushing themselves to do things that they’ve never done before.

Community Service
The team will interact with the local people and have the chance to give back to the communities that they visit. Students will be the project managers of the service site.

Rest & Reflection
They will have time at the end of the expedition to do those exciting and unique activities that are particular to their destination..

Because our standard expeditions are shorter in length, many can be geared towards just a project or just a trek. Our staff can help advise on what is available based on the team’s interests.
